A rat cage idea.......

rainbowsrus Mar 04, 2007 11:47 PM

I made a bunch of these rat cages out of 10 gallon aquariums. I removed the top plastic rim, then with a glass cutter scored the sides in half. Tap from the inside and remove the upper half. Re-glue the plastic rim on the lower half. Now you have a half high 10 gallon aquarium. Or would that be a 5 gallon short? I cut the sides in half so I would have some spare pieces to fix broken sides. Not all will cut easily

I made tops from 2" strips of plywood sized 1 3/4" wider than cage and 1/4" deeper. Also 3/4 x 3/4 cleats for the underneath at the sides and some strips 1 1/2" x width of top for the remaining two sides. Add some formed 1/2" wire and voila.

I took a couple of pics:


I used these cages for many years until I upgraded to a rack system. IMO the rack system is WAY better but for smaller volumes these cages did great for me. Notice there are spaces for three water bottles and they are "armor plated" so the rats can't chew the bottles. Three bottles definately extends the time between bottle fills.

rainbowsrus Mar 05, 2007 11:53 AM

The wooden portion was enough weight to keep the top on. Also, there is a 3/4" lip so to escape, they'd have to lift the lid 3/4" plus
